Usel выборка в иноязычной версии сайта

Материал из Umicms
Версия от 16:40, 5 июня 2013; Velross (обсуждение | вклад)
(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к:навигация, поиск

Актуально для версии 2.9
У многих возникает вопрос, как можно использовать одну и туже usel-выборку при условии, что на сайте имеются несколько языковых версий сайта?

В этом случае, Вы можете использовать usel-выборку, построив шаблон следующим образом:

<?xml version="1.0" encoding="utf-8"?>
<selection>
    <target result="pages">
    <type module="content" method="page"/>
    <type module="catalog" method="object"/>
    </target>
    <property name="lang" value="{1}" />
</selection>

где в property в параметре value указывается id языка. {1} - параметр для передачи id языка.


О передачи параметров в выборку вы можете прочитать здесь: [1]